CVE-2026-33482: AVideo has an OS Command Injection via $() Shell Substitution Bypass in sanitizeFFmpegCommand()

WWBN AVideo is an open source video platform. In versions up to and including 26.0, the `sanitizeFFmpegCommand()` function in `plugin/API/standAlone/functions.php` is designed to prevent OS command injection in ffmpeg commands by stripping dangerous shell metacharacters (`&&`, `;`, `|`, `` ` ``, `<`, `>`). However, it fails to strip `$()` (bash command substitution syntax). Since the sanitized command is executed inside a double-quoted `sh -c` context in `execAsync()`, an attacker who can craft a valid encrypted payload can achieve arbitrary command execution on the standalone encoder server. Commit 25c8ab90269e3a01fb4cf205b40a373487f022e1 contains a patch.
